The day to go to the sea is coming soon.

Photo Thanks to the Japan Platform and supporters, manufacturing of boats for the Fisheries Cooperative Societies (FCSs) has started as a part of the returnees support program in Vakarai, Batticaloa.

Based on the records of Ministry of Fisheries, fisherman in the Vakarai area lost 109 boats after the conflict in January. JEN will be supporting the FCSs, which suffered the biggest damage, by providing two boats each, in total twenty boats.

Photo_2 This area suffered huge damage due to the Tsunami at the end of 2004, after that, a lot of boats were distributed by the supporting associations. However, several of these distributed boats were manufactured with disregard to the surrounding environment, and some were manufactured focusing on speed rather than quality. As a result, some distributed boats were unfortunately unusable.

Learning from past experience, we organized the boat manufacturing to be done by a local, reputable boat manufacturing company and based designs on the recommendations of the fisherman involved in this project.

Boats are now in the course of manufacture by putting dozens of fiberglass together to ensure endurance and waterproof properties. All 20 boats are scheduled to be completed by the end of January 2008.
